This would be much more useful if folks knew what system is giving you trouble. It sounds like you are having simulcast issues, and with the exception of the Uniden SDS series, no consumer scanner can handle it well. Of course this also depends on your location related to the system in question

You may see improvement by adjusting the Data Decode Thresholds for the system site(s) of interest.

Suggested New Settings:
Threshold Lo = 10%
Threshold Hi = 99%



Threshold Lo Sets the control channel decode % threshold for a site to be considered out of range, which will begin the process of looking for a new site (control channel). Default is 75.

Threshold Hi Sets the control channel decode % threshold for a site to be considered good when looking for a new site (control channel). Default is 95.

If trying to do this in EZ-SCAN software, you'll need to program in one of two ways:
1) Program in a "dummy site" with no frequencies and lock that site out. Change the Thresholds as indicated above for all sites.
2) Program in each individual control channel as a SITE. Change the Thresholds as indicated above for all sites.

Or you can just program in EZ-SCAN and adjust these settings manually using the scanner's menu settings.

In my experience, this greatly helps (but doesn't 100% solve) the Simulcast Distortion issue.

The Attenuation Setting may also help some.
